Title: Shuichi Kagawa: Innovator in Light Technology
Introduction
Shuichi Kagawa is a prominent inventor based in Tokyo, Japan, renowned for his significant contributions to light technology. With an impressive portfolio of 49 patents, Kagawa has made remarkable advancements, particularly in the areas of surface light source devices and liquid crystal displays.
Latest Patents
Among his latest inventions, Kagawa has developed a surface light source device that features a unique angular intensity distribution shaping member. This device includes a first surface designed to receive light beams from a light source, with specific geometric characteristics that enhance light propagation. The angular intensity distribution is optimized through specially designed second surfaces, which facilitate total reflection and ensure a broader full angle of the light beam. Additionally, his innovations in liquid crystal display devices incorporate a light-emitting light-guiding unit, which combines LED and laser light sources for improved efficiency and performance.
Career Highlights
Shuichi Kagawa's career has been closely associated with Mitsubishi Denki and Mitsubishi Electric Corporation, where he has played a pivotal role in advancing light technology. His expertise in optical engineering and creative problem-solving has led to the development of cutting-edge devices that are integral to modern display technologies.
Collaborations
Throughout his career, Kagawa has collaborated with esteemed colleagues such as Hiroaki Sugiura and Mariko Takahashi. Their joint efforts have fostered an innovative environment that encourages knowledge sharing and drives the development of patented technologies.
